I know lot of us weren’t thrilled to see Patrick Kane wear a sweater that didn’t have the Blackhawks’ logo on it. We all knew he was entering the final season of his contract and a trade felt inevitable, but the reality and finality of the trade to the Rangers still hit hard.

He’s an icon, and to many fans it felt like he would never play for another organization.

It looks like Kane thought he’d be here longer-term, too. The now-former Blackhawks superstar reportedly bought a gorgeous, expensive home in Lake Forest just a few months before he was shipped to New York.

Kane’s son was born in Chicago and his girlfriend is from the suburbs. So it’s natural that he would want to buy something more permanent here.

Maybe… just maybe… this leaves the door open (pun intended) for 88 to come back as a free agent this summer? He’ll have a lovely home with a swimming pool waiting for him…
